It is difficult to commit to something when you are not sure about the outcome. Our world offers incentives, previews, and free trials to encourage our commitment and we have come to rely on that. A commitment to God is not light, but it is worthwhile. This talk shares seven aspects of God's request for our commitment to him.

We live in a world of,

Hey,

I want that.

What will you give me for it?

That sounds a bit backwards,

Doesn't it?

I want something you're offering,

But I'm expecting you to give me an immediate reward for my agreement to commit.

It is very interesting in this world of ours that we expect immediate fruit from our commitments.

When we sign contracts,

We want immediate perks and bonuses,

Though we have not invested in one day's worth of work.

We want free trials to see what a product or service will do for us in the end before we commit to a beginning.

We have come to rely on this backwards logic so regularly that we will turn away from a job,

A product,

Or a service even if it is exactly what we were looking for.

So what do you make of a God that responds to your prayer request with an expectation of commitment before you get to the fruit?

God knows that we are too easily taken in by the ooh-shiny.

He knows that our ability to evaluate the worth of something is highly flawed.

We are like the proverbial child who pitches a fit to get the toy advertised on TV just to show 10 minutes worth of interest in it before we are pitching a fit for the next new thing.

Let's face it,

Folks.

Our ability to show consistent interest or dedication to anything is seriously lacking.

And we pay for our lack of commitment.

We suffer every time we take the easy path,

The shortcut.

We base our relationships on our immediate needs,

And then we are surprised that the relationship goes no deeper than that and quickly fizzles out,

Leaving us lonely again.

We join weight loss programs that promise results within a week,

And it does deliver,

But then you gain the weight back the minute you go off the program and back to your regular eating habits.

So you come to God with your request after realizing that you cannot achieve nor maintain on your own,

And God asks you for commitment.

Here are seven aspects of commitment that God is actually asking you for.

Number one,

God is asking for a relationship.

God is not a genie.

You don't come to him with requests,

Get what you want,

And then disappear until you need something again.

Think about how you would feel when the only time you hear from that friend is when they want to borrow money or vent about their life circumstances.

You want to be a friend and you want to be there for that person when they need you.

But when you want to spend time with them or when you want to talk about your own stuff,

They are nowhere to be found.

How does that make you feel?

God doesn't want to just give you stuff.

He wants to co-create with you.

He wants to show you that when you have a relationship with God,

You can create a beautiful life and have impact with your fellow human to create a beautiful world.

But you can't get that if the relationship is one-sided.

So commit to establishing a deeper connection with God.

Seek to understand him as he understands you.

Number two,

God is asking for your trust.

God knows what you want,

And he knows that you are not currently in a position to receive it and use it wisely.

God wants to give to you,

But he wants you to be able to get it and keep it.

So he develops you.

To be straightforward,

That will take time.

How much time depends on where you are in your development right now.

But God wants you to have it as soon as possible.

So he sends you people and experiences to help you grow.

The better you respond to those circumstances,

The sooner you will be able to receive from him and use that desire of yours to its full and proper capacity.

Number three,

God is asking you to listen to him.

As you walk with God,

You are going to make choices that seem to go against whatever is popular in the world right now.

There are a million ways for you to get what you want,

And everyone is offering the fastest,

Easiest way possible.

You will be tempted to ask God why he's taking you the long way around.

You'll be tempted to step away from God to take the shortcut that looks like a faster route.

Know that God has a full view of your path.

Listen to his direction.

The reason why he's not letting you take that shortcut is because he sees the huge cliff just beyond the curve in the road that you want to speed down.

Number four,

God is asking you to be like him.

Committing to God will involve a change in your perspective.

You will no longer have the luxury of choosing who to love and hate,

Though it is an absolutely delicious experience to withhold your love from some and give it wholehearted.

To others,

God will ask you to love equally and unconditionally.

God will ask you to see from a perspective of abundance,

Which perpetuates love rather than from a perspective of lack,

Which perpetuates competition.

Number five,

God is asking you to be consistent.

Is it really a commitment if you only follow through once for five minutes?

You have to be invested with him daily.

At first,

Your investment may be ritual prayers and an occasional peek at a religious text.

Soon,

You will come to access God regularly through personal prayers,

Regular study,

A change in perspective,

All to help you remain consistent.

At first,

The consistency will seem like a chore,

But as you grow,

You will seek out ways to keep your consistency.

You will start to cut away anything,

Old habits and even old people that will prevent you from being consistent.

You will make your consistency with God a priority as you are relying on your relationship with him to bring you your desires.

Number six,

God is asking you to be unreasonable.

The world presents many reasonable ways to get something accomplished in life.

You want a career?

Go to college.

You want money?

Pick a field that pays well.

God is going to ask you to be quote unquote unreasonable in that he will invite you to value something beyond money,

Status and power.

God will ask you to value unconditional love and righteousness where the world says,

Choose your network and do what's right for you in the moment.

He will ask you to cooperate with your fellow human because uplifting your fellow human is uplifting yourself where the world will say it is reasonable to compete with your fellow human in order to uplift yourself.

God will ask you to find your abundance in giving outwardly when the world teaches us that abundance is found in hoarding everything.

You will not be able to explain this reasoning to others.

Fortunately,

You won't have to,

But your unreasonable ways will be noticed.

They will notice that you work humbly and diligently while others are trying to impress the boss.

They will notice you talking with the person who is shy and awkward rather than sharing mean jokes behind that person's back.

In your unreasonableness,

You will be tempted to doubt yourself.

Why do you have to be so different,

So peculiar?

You have to choose to shut down that internal and external doubt and go with God.

It may not make sense to others while you're doing what you're doing.

In truth,

You may not be able to articulate it to yourself.

It will just be an inner knowing that this is the right direction and it is God inspired.

Number seven,

God is asking you to remain changed.

Understand that the commitment is not just about the fruit you're going to get.

As you walk this path,

You will grow and mature.

I don't mean chronologically.

I mean the small raw kernels of godly traits and characteristics within you will begin to blossom and integrate into the fiber of your being.

This process will change you.

It will take you out of your comfort zone.

The old you will fall away.

You will experience small successes along the way that are meant to encourage you that you are on the right path.

In reaching this state of change,

Remember two things.

One,

The reason you are making progress is because of your change.

Going back to the old you will undo everything.

And two,

Your personal definition of full fruition is not God's definition of full fruition.

Yes,

You will reach that point of success that you envisioned,

But God will take you so much more beyond that.

You will shed several skins along the way as you grow and expand in God.

Embrace who you are becoming,

Knowing that you are a reflection of God's best.

For the type of commitment that God requires,

Know that this is not something he forces on anyone.

You have to choose it,

And you have to choose it wholeheartedly.

You will never be steered wrong in your commitment to God.

He loves you,

And he loves how he made you.

And he wants you to experience the life he outlined for you at the very beginning.

Thank you for listening.
